Output 31406bad25b11b738dae04cf882e2dc08d26f15d6728cc9e44b0cfad19d10676:1

value
1039776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f43dfab658581f60f68b2c7692a8849d23ccdda OP_EQUAL
address
M9HsgFnBG7whVuWAcSEWuoxTmriJWkQP6B
transaction
31406bad25b11b738dae04cf882e2dc08d26f15d6728cc9e44b0cfad19d10676
spent
true